What Is Road Construction Power Supply?
road construction power supply is temporary power for road construction worksites. These purpose-built systems power heavy tools, lighting, site offices, and security systems across remote, changing work zones. They must be durable enough to withstand dust, rain, temperature swings, and frequent transport between sites. Common Types of Road Construction Power Supply Solutions
The four most widely used solutions for 2026 road projects are diesel generators, portable solar power stations, battery energy storage systems (BESS), and hybrid solar-diesel systems. Each fits different use cases based on project location, size, and regulatory requirements. Follow these steps to select the right solution for your project:
- Calculate your total peak power demand by adding up all tools, lighting, and on-site facilities you need to power
- Assess your worksite conditions: check for sunlight access, noise restrictions, and fuel transport availability
- Match the solution to your project duration: short 1-2 week projects work best with rental diesel, while 6+ month projects benefit from hybrid solutions
- Confirm compliance with local emissions and noise regulations before finalizing your power setup

Safety & Compliance Standards for 2026
All temporary road construction power supply systems must comply with OSHA 29 CFR 1926 standards for construction site power, plus local emissions and noise regulations in 2026. Failure to meet these standards can result in work stoppages and average fines of $15,000 per violation, per 2026 OSHA data.
Q: What are the most common safety risks for on-site road construction power?
A: The top risks are electrocution from damaged cables on uneven terrain, fuel leaks from portable generators, and overloaded systems causing fires. In practice, we recommend all power systems be properly grounded and inspected daily by a certified technician to mitigate these risks. Q: How much power do I need for a typical road construction project?
A: For small resurfacing projects with 5-10 workers and basic tools, you’ll need 10kW to 50kW of peak power. Large highway construction projects with multiple crews and heavy equipment can require 200kW to 500kW of scalable power to meet variable daily demand.
